Last night I put heavy duty swivel hubs on the front of my 98 300tdi 130 as the old ones were stuffed.
Driving it today there is a grinding noise occasionally that appears to be coming from the swivel hub area.

I have recently replaced the swivel chrome ball seal and swivel pin bearings. and the cv was is good condition and the bearings spin well and have no play.

I noticed there were wear marks inside the chrome ball, from what looked like the swivel rubbing but had never heard it happen.
Can this happen? This seems most likely.
Could it be anything else rubbing?
Why would this happen?

Do you mean the CV has been rubbing inside the chrome ball. If they have been replaced did you check that the new ones were the same diameter and length. Another thing is the shims on the CV shaft under the circlip on the outside of the drive flange that take up the slop. If the CV can move that could make the noise especially when you turn.

Hey, yeah as if it was rubbing inside the ball.
The shims are in and have minimal movement.
The stub axle has a lot of lateral play in it when the drive flange is removed. Is that normal? I would have thought there wouldn't be heaps.

After more driving it appears that it only makes the grinding sound on sharp right hand corners and more so under acceleration (the noise appears to be coming from the RHS).
I'm about to take it apart and have a look. Hopefully I find something.

It was a "what appears to have once been a bearing" on the stub axle next to the cv. Getting a new one tomorrow.
